Position Title

Physician Documentation Asst

Bell Hospital

Position Summary / Career Interest:

The Physician Documentation Assistant (PDA) provides clerical support to the staff physicians, with specific goals of improving throughput for all patients. The primary role of the PDA will be to work along-side the physician and transcribe all appropriate physician documentation and order entry based on the physician's instructions, in addition to other clerical duties. This assistance is under the direct oversight and control of the staff physician and the Nurse Manager/Manager.

Responsibilities:

* Models professional practice through collaboration with staff, leadership, patients, families and physicians.
* Interacts in a positive, professional manner with evidence of conflict resolution skills
* Documents physician assessment accurately, timely, and without subjectivity.
* Completes order entry as directed in a timely and accurate manner.
* Documents any procedures completed by the physician
* Knowledge of common medical terms and familiarity with medical language
* Demonstrates exceptional interpersonal skills and an ability to work well with co-workers, patients, family, and guests
* Reviews all assigned patients for updated testing results and promptly reports them to the assigned physician.
* Must be able to perform the professional, clinical and or technical competencies of the assigned unit or department.
* Note: These statements are intended to describe the essential functions of the job and are not intended to be an exhaustive list of all responsibilities. Skills and duties may vary dependent upon your department or unit. Other duties may be assigned as required.

JOB REQUIREMENTS

Required:

* High School Diploma or GED
* Active BLS Certification
* Training or Degree in Medical Terminology or previous exposure to medical terminology
* Strong organizational skills, excellent communication skills, prioritization skills, the ability to work well under stress and the ability to think critically and problem solve
* Proficient using a computer, specifically Microsoft Office programs and data entry systems

Preferred

* 6 months previous patient care experience or student in Nursing Allied Health or Medicine and completion of medical terminology class in Medical Assistance Program
